Bolstered autoclaved aerated concrete (RAAC) can be a strengthened Model of autoclaved aerated concrete, typically Utilized in roofing and wall building. The very first structural reinforced roof and floor panels were being created in Sweden, before long immediately after the main autoclaved aerated concrete block plant begun up there in 1929, but Belgian and German systems became marketplace leaders for RAAC components after the 2nd Environment War.

At first Ytong autoclaved aerated concrete in Sweden was created with alum shale, whose combustible carbon articles was useful during the production procedure. However, the slate deposits useful for Ytong in Sweden also incorporate a very very low level of purely natural uranium, which makes the fabric give off radioactive radon gas while in the building. In 1972, the Swedish Radiation Basic safety Authority identified the unsuitability of radon-emitting construction content, and using alum slate in the manufacture of Ytong ceased in 1975.
